Transaction fdb98f85d9565b05275cc8124ffbc32a7e21d6affb26f043090a9630690769aa

block
b63eb2fb371cfca1154cbc65610d69504a502b750f3bb5c16f53f8a4a993343d

1 Input

25 Outputs